Java开发的MySQL后台资金管理系统教程

版权申诉
0 下载量 201 浏览量 更新于2024-09-26 收藏 142.34MB ZIP 举报
资源摘要信息: "后台资金管理系统" 知识点详细说明: 1. BS架构模式(浏览器/服务器架构模式): BS架构,即Browser/Server架构,是一种常见的网络架构模式。在这种架构下,用户通过浏览器访问服务器上的应用程序,而应用程序的运行、数据处理和存储等都在服务器端完成。用户界面统一、便于维护和更新是BS架构的主要优势。 2. Java开发: Java是一种广泛使用的高级编程语言,由Sun Microsystems公司于1995年推出。它具有跨平台、面向对象、安全性高等特点。Java广泛应用于企业级应用开发,尤其适合大型系统开发。在本资源中,后台资金管理系统便是采用Java语言进行开发的。 3. MySQL数据库: MySQL是一个开放源代码的关系型数据库管理系统(RDBMS),由瑞典MySQL AB公司开发,现属于甲骨文公司。MySQL使用结构化查询语言(SQL)进行数据库管理,以其高性能、高可靠性、跨平台性而广受欢迎。在本资源中,MySQL作为后台资金管理系统的基础数据库,负责存储和管理系统中的数据。 4. 后台资金管理系统: 后台资金管理系统通常是指企业或组织内部用于处理财务相关事务的软件系统。系统允许对资金流进行管理,包括但不限于资金的申报、审批、记录、分配等。这样的系统可以帮助企业更好地控制资金流向,提高财务管理效率。 5. 资金管理功能: 系统提供了以下几项基本的资金管理功能: - 员工信息管理:能够添加、删除、修改和查询员工信息。 - 资金使用申报:员工或相关人员可以提出资金使用申请。 - 审批流程:设置相应的审批流程,对资金使用申报进行审批。 - 资金记录:记录所有资金的使用情况,便于查询和审计。 - 管理效率优化:通过自动化流程减少人工操作,提高财务处理速度。 6. Vue.js: Vue.js是一个构建用户界面的渐进式JavaScript框架,专注于视图层。它易于上手、灵活且易于集成到其他项目中。Vue.js的特点是双向数据绑定、组件化开发和轻量级。在本资源中,Vue.js被用于构建系统的前端界面,提高用户交互体验。 7. SSM框架: SSM是指Spring、SpringMVC和MyBatis的组合。SSM框架是Java EE开发中常用的框架组合,用于简化企业级应用的开发。 - Spring是一个开源框架,它为解决企业应用开发的复杂性而设计。Spring使用依赖注入(DI)和面向切面编程(AOP)来管理企业应用开发中的各种问题。 - SpringMVC是Spring的一部分,是一个基于Java的实现了MVC设计模式的请求驱动类型的轻量级Web框架。 - MyBatis是一个支持定制化SQL、存储过程以及高级映射的持久层框架。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集。 8. 源码和课程设计: 本资源中提及的源码指的是后台资金管理系统的完整代码,供学习者下载和参考,以理解和学习BS架构下Java和MySQL数据库的综合应用。课程设计可能指的是将这个系统作为教学案例,帮助学生或开发者学习如何从零开始设计、开发和部署一个完整的后台管理系统。 以上知识点详细说明了标题和描述中提到的后台资金管理系统的关键信息,包括技术架构、编程语言、数据库技术、系统功能以及相关技术框架等。这些知识点有助于用户理解资源内容,并为实际开发和学习提供指导。